首页
/ swagger2word 项目亮点解析

swagger2word 项目亮点解析

2025-04-23 02:22:39作者:虞亚竹Luna

1. 项目的基础介绍

swagger2word 是一个开源项目,旨在将 Swagger API 文档转换为 Word 文档的工具。通过这个工具,开发人员和文档编写者可以轻松地将 API 接口文档从 Swagger 格式转换成更易于阅读和打印的 Word 文档。这一功能大大提高了文档编写效率,减少了重复劳动,并且保证了文档格式的一致性。

2. 项目代码目录及介绍

项目的代码目录结构清晰,主要包含以下几个部分:

  • src/main/java:包含项目的 Java 源代码,实现了 Swagger 文档解析和 Word 文档生成的核心逻辑。
  • src/main/resources:包含了项目所需的资源文件,如配置文件和模板文件。
  • src/test/java:包含项目的单元测试代码,确保代码质量和功能的正确性。
  • pom.xml:Maven 项目配置文件,定义了项目的依赖、构建过程等配置信息。

3. 项目亮点功能拆解

swagger2word 的主要亮点功能包括:

  • 自动转换:自动将 Swagger API 文档转换为 Word 文档,无需手动复制粘贴。
  • 格式保留:转换后的 Word 文档能够保留 Swagger 文档中的格式和结构,便于阅读和打印。
  • 自定义模板:支持自定义 Word 模板,用户可以根据自己的需求调整文档的布局和样式。
  • 跨平台:基于 Java 开发,可以在多种操作系统平台上运行。

4. 项目主要技术亮点拆解

技术亮点主要体现在以下几个方面:

  • 使用 Apache POI 库:项目利用 Apache POI 库来生成 Word 文档,该库提供了对 Microsoft Office 文件格式的高度支持和操作能力。
  • 基于 Maven 构建:采用 Maven 作为构建工具,方便项目管理和依赖管理。
  • 模块化设计:代码采用模块化设计,易于扩展和维护。

5. 与同类项目对比的亮点

与同类项目相比,swagger2word 的亮点包括:

  • 易用性:提供简单的命令行界面,用户可以快速上手使用。
  • 灵活性:支持自定义模板,用户可以根据具体需求调整文档样式。
  • 社区支持:项目在 GitHub 上拥有活跃的社区,不断更新和优化功能。
登录后查看全文
热门项目推荐
相关项目推荐